“Bayfront health st. Petersburg provides high-quality inpatient, outpatient and emergency healthcare to the residents of pinellas county, florida, through its hospital and various outpatient facilities. We have served our community's healthcare needs since 1910. Bayfront health st. Petersburg delivers comprehensive healthcare services in its 480-bed jcaho accredited acute care hospital and physician offices, as well as its state-accredited level two adult trauma center, the only one in the st. Petersburg region. During the fiscal year ended september 30, 2023, bayfront health st. Petersburg facilities provided 74,927 days of inpatient care, while supporting 40,425 outpatient visits and 55,009 emergency department visits . In accordance with its mission, bayfront health st. Petersburg provided extensive care to patients who meet its charity care guidelines without charge or at amounts less than its established rates. Bayfront health st. Petersburg also offers community education, school initiatives and support groups. As a not-for-profit healthcare provider, bayfront health st. Petersburg and its culture of caring at bayfront health st. Petersburg touch the lives of many throughout pinellas county. Bayfront health st. Petersburg's physicians, employees and volunteers know that healthcare extends beyond the walls of the hospital. Our dedicated medical professionals and volunteers contribute to the community outside the organization, educating their neighbors and delivering medical care to others in the region. Bayfront health st. Petersburg demonstrates a commitment to promoting health, well-being, and a caring spirit throughout the community by organizing and offering services ranging from wellness events and screenings, to flu shots and high school physicals. These activities bring little or no payment to our hospital, but are sustained because they are valuable to our region and support our mission. Community programs and services: community outreach support / education groups community wellness community health fairs pastoral outreach & spiritual care value to the community fy 2023: by offering the best quality of care, responding to community needs and concentrating resources in areas that truly make a difference, bayfront health st. Petersburg maintains a rich tradition of providing a benefit to the community. Our community benefit effort is a measured approach to meeting identified community health needs, particularly in the vulnerable, uninsured and underserved communities. As a not-for-profit, community-based organization, bayfront health st. Petersburg is dedicated to improving the health and well-being of the people we serve. Bayfront health st. Petersburg is committed to charity care, which is the provision of medical attention and services to the region's most vulnerable and uninsured, regardless of a patient's ability to pay, a patient's insufficient health insurance coverage or the existence of any government-sponsored programs covering the full cost of services. In fy 2023 bayfront health st. Petersburg provided $4,351,102 in charity care, $7,644,785 in community benefit programs and $36,887,479 in medicaid shortfalls and other means-tested government programs. “Pantry delivered program: to help reverse food insecurity in pinellas county, bayfront health partnered with neighborly care network, inc. To support its pantry delivered program through the community grant program for seniors in pinellas county. Many clients who benefit from this program are unable to safely grocery shop for themselves. This program provides at-home food delivery and, oftentimes, assistance with putting groceries away. Each month clients receive a delivery that includes fresh produce, protein and non-perishable items. Through this program, neighborly has provided services to 221 clients. These deliveries have resulted in 695 bags of food delivered and 2,780 servings of fruits and vegetables. In addition to providing food delivery, 176 clients have been seen by a dietitian to help them better understand their overall health and nutritional needs. Quality in keeping with its mission to improve the health and quality of life of the individuals and communities it serves, orlando health is committed to consistently delivering the highest quality care for adult and pediatric patients at all levels of medical complexity. In this way, the organization demonstrates not only its core values but how it elevates the lives of its patients. Examples of orlando health continuous improvement efforts include: dedicated leadership resources focused on quality outcomes each orlando health hospital quality team is led by an onsite chief quality officer (cqo) or chief medical officer (cmo). These experienced physicians and advanced practitioners oversee reviews of every mortality, complication, and serious safety event at their respective campus. These clinical executives also are responsible for actively identifying care gaps and implementing solutions to ensure outcomes are optimized. As an example, aggressive and well-coordinated corrective actions implemented at every site in response to healthcare associated infections (hai) has resulted in world-class performance in reducing this avoidable complication of care. Commitment to reducing avoidable mortality mortality rate is a critical measure of quality of care in acute care settings. Orlando health hospitals continue to show exceptional performance in all-cause inpatient mortality and continually improving performance in disease-specific, 30-day mortality measures when compared to peer organizations. Systemwide efforts to reduce mortality are coordinated by a corporate quality team that works closely with each site's quality leadership. All mortalities are reviewed for opportunities for improvement, resulting in significant clinical and operational enhancements. One example is the implementation of improved early warning systems that alert clinicians about deterioration of a patient's conditions before additional consequences ensue. This effort enables earlier intervention and has directly impacted mortality measures at all sites. Focus on reducing healthcare associated infections (hai) a multi-year, systemwide campaign to reduce hais has significantly reduced these harm events across orlando health hospitals. To date, orlando health hospitals are among the top performers in the country in avoiding hais, reducing morbidity for patients and unnecessary costs of care. To reach this goal, the organization developed best-practice prevention bundles for each infection type, closely monitored process and outcome measures, increased awareness of hai occurrences across all levels of leadership, and communicated opportunities for improvement in a systematic way. This enabled all sites to proactively implement solutions to common problems occurring beyond their direct scope of responsibility. “Fasb asc topic 740, income taxes, prescribes the accounting for uncertainty in income tax positions recognized in the financial statements. Asc topic 740 provides guidance and measurement of a tax position taken or expected to be taken in a tax return. There were no material uncertain tax positions as of september 30, 2023 and 2022.”
